In a breakthrough advancement in quantum computing, researchers have developed a new chip that integrates multiple lasers into a single device. This new chip, which is a mere 1.5 mm wide, is capable of generating single photons, which are essential for quantum computing and communication. While traditional lasers are limited in size and require bulky, expensive equipment, the new chip is able to produce single photons in a much smaller form factor. Furthermore, the chip is capable of producing up to 10 million single photons per second, allowing for faster, more efficient quantum computing. The researchers believe that this new technology could lead to the development of more powerful quantum computers, and potentially revolutionize the field of quantum computing.
